Civil Aviation Authority (CAA) is a corporate body responsible for the regulation of Civil Aviation in Uganda. It manages Entebbe International Airport and 13 other aerodromes upcountry. CAA carries out its work in conformity with International Civil Aviation Organization (ICAO) Standards and Recommended Practices (SARPS). JOB REF : CAA/ADV/EXT/13/2014 POST : FIREFIGHTER-TRAINEE REPORTS TO : ASSISTANT FIRE OFFICER SALARY LEVEL : 5 VACANCIES : 10 AGE : 22 TO 30 YEARS JOB PURPOSE The purpose of the position requires the incumbent to participate in training and preparedness for fire fighting activities; actively instructional sessions in fire prevention within and or vicinity of the aerodrome; engage in Search and Rescue activities in the case of non - marine related accidents or disasters. The successful candidates will be trained in the following principal accountabilities: · Participate in training responses of simulated aircraft crash fires, fire alarms, airport fires and other related emergency situations in accordance with existing Emergency Policy and Regulations. · Ensures having the right tools and equipment when responding to those emergency simulations. · Records all reports accurately and disseminates the information promptly for appropriate action. · Maintains standby and ready status on hazardous work operations such as aircraft refueling or de-fuelling with senior firefighters. · Ensures presence with adequate tools and supporting personnel during refueling and de fuelling and other hazardous work operations on each occasion. · Ensures strict adherence to the standard operating procedure during each incident · Guided to Carriy out routine checks of equipment and appliances and adheres to the checklist and the approved schedule while checking equipment. · Carries out routine checks of the communication system to ensure that it is in recommended condition for use. · Ensures that all serviceable equipment are in place for use from time to time · Participates in routine physical fitness exercises is carried out daily to ensure readiness to attend to duties. · Maintains general cleanliness of equipment daily as per required regulations · Adheres to routine medical check-up program as per regulations. · Maintains a healthy team spirit between team members and other users to facilitate effective execution of duties. · Ensures attainment of all targets through full participation in fire fighting and prevention processes. EDUCATION Five credits at ‘O’ level two of which should be in English and Mathematics plus an A’ level Certificate EXPERIENCE Background in Fire fighting would be an advantage KNOWLEDGE & SKILLS  Must be Physically and Mentally fit  Must pass the CAA physical test.
